Output 691f33d5261a7df97ecf2069120508dd8a8b562477a9aefa254098d571656c5e:0

value
256559273
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4a5c905a99016e9882e8c8c974432592ef46710 OP_EQUALVERIFY OP_CHECKSIG
address
1MqyfhUrgr3czh2cfgoHKWCCpYVApMQYWZ
transaction
691f33d5261a7df97ecf2069120508dd8a8b562477a9aefa254098d571656c5e
spent
true